Rather than instructions, this is going to be tips and warnings.

Warnings:

Make sure that the tines of the woolcombs are always pointing away from you.
Having up to date tetnus shots would be a good idea.
Don't comb wet wool. It will damage the wool.

Tips:

The wool needs to be well scoured.
If lanolin left on the wool is making it difficult to comb you can try leaving the wool in the sunlight to heat then comb it while still warm.
Load the comb half way at most because the wool will fluff out.
